如何构建支持语音唤醒的AI语音助手

在数字化转型的浪潮中,人工智能(AI)语音助手成为了智能家居、车载系统、智能穿戴设备等领域的重要应用。其中,支持语音唤醒功能的AI语音助手更是深受用户喜爱,因为它让用户可以更加便捷地与设备互动。本文将讲述一位AI语音助手工程师的故事,探讨如何构建一个支持语音唤醒的AI语音助手。

李明,一个年轻有为的AI语音助手工程师,自从大学毕业后便投身于这个充满挑战和机遇的行业。他深知,要想在竞争激烈的AI语音助手市场中脱颖而出,就必须打造出具有高度智能化、个性化、易用性的产品。

一、语音唤醒技术的挑战

语音唤醒技术是AI语音助手的核心功能之一,它可以让用户通过简单的语音指令唤醒设备,实现与语音助手的交互。然而,这项技术并非易事,它面临着诸多挑战:

  1. 识别率问题:在嘈杂环境中,如何保证语音唤醒的准确率,是工程师们需要攻克的难题。

  2. 唤醒词设计:唤醒词的选择要兼顾易用性和独特性,既要让用户易于记忆,又要避免与其他词汇混淆。

  3. 个性化定制:针对不同用户的需求,提供个性化的唤醒词和语音交互体验。

  4. 语音识别与处理:在短时间内快速、准确地识别用户语音,并对其进行有效处理。

二、李明的探索之路

面对这些挑战,李明开始了他的探索之路。以下是他在构建支持语音唤醒的AI语音助手过程中的一些心得体会:

  1. 研究现有技术

为了提高语音唤醒的识别率,李明首先研究了现有的语音识别技术。他发现,深度学习技术在语音识别领域取得了显著成果,于是决定将深度学习技术应用于语音唤醒项目中。


  1. 设计唤醒词

在设计唤醒词时,李明充分考虑了易用性和独特性。他通过问卷调查、数据分析等方法,收集了大量用户意见,最终确定了具有较高识别度和易用性的唤醒词。


  1. 个性化定制

为了满足不同用户的需求,李明采用了个性化定制策略。用户可以根据自己的喜好设置唤醒词,同时,语音助手还可以根据用户的语音习惯,自动调整识别模型,提高唤醒准确率。


  1. 优化语音识别与处理

在语音识别与处理方面,李明采用了以下策略:

(1)采用先进的深度学习模型,提高识别准确率;

(2)对输入语音进行预处理,如降噪、去噪等,提高语音质量;

(3)采用多通道语音识别技术,提高识别速度和准确率;

(4)利用大数据技术,不断优化识别模型,提高语音助手的整体性能。

三、成果展示

经过不懈努力,李明成功构建了一个支持语音唤醒的AI语音助手。以下是该语音助手的一些亮点:

  1. 高识别率:在嘈杂环境中,语音唤醒的识别率达到了98%以上。

  2. 个性化定制:用户可以根据自己的喜好设置唤醒词,实现个性化体验。

  3. 易用性:唤醒词设计简洁易记,用户可以轻松上手。

  4. 高性能:语音助手在处理语音任务时,表现出色,为用户提供流畅的交互体验。

四、总结

李明通过不断探索和实践,成功构建了一个支持语音唤醒的AI语音助手。这个案例为我们展示了如何应对语音唤醒技术的挑战,同时也为AI语音助手的发展提供了有益的借鉴。在未来的发展中,相信随着技术的不断进步,AI语音助手将会为我们的生活带来更多便利。

猜你喜欢:聊天机器人开发